In this episode: Format Tips for Successful 1:1s Strive for weekly 1:1s with direct reports, every other week if you have to Embrace "skip 1 meetings" where you meet every two weeks or once a month with anyone else on the team Keep them casual – go for a walk to get coffee or a juice, get in a room to whiteboard, don't write everything down, listen instead – this is not an interrogation! Encourage your direct reports to talk by embracing the silence, give them the room they need to talk. Tips for Direct Reports: Come to the meeting prepared with agenda – DG uses Evernote Notebooks to record what he wants to talk about. Go to the meeting with the top 3 things you want to discuss. If it's nothing specific, but you want a check in, go for a walk. If you don't have anything particular, it's okay to skip these meetings occasionally. Books mentioned in this episode
